Students and cadets of the Donetsk State University of Internal Affairs met with a Ukrainian writer Olena Nadutenko.
The writer, head of the Kirovohrad Region Writers’ Union “Vitryla”, a political and public activist, is a laureate of the All-Ukrainian rating “Personality – 2006” in the nomination “Outstanding State and Public Figures” of the All-Ukrainian program “Women of Ukraine”. She was awarded the UN medal for assistance in overcoming local conflicts.
Olena Nadutenko talked about her creative achievements, obstacles to it, her inspiration. She recited poems, and provided advice for young writers.
The event was attended by the University scientists Olga Haborets, Olga Kuzmenko, and Tetiana Koliesnik. They spoke about their sources of inspiration for scientific activity and emphasized the importance of women’s self-realization in the modern world, where multifaceted personalities are needed.
Cadets and students asked questions about the writer’s poetry and took part in autograph and photo sessions. At the end of the meeting, Olena Nadutenko presented the DonSUIA library with the author’s books “Poetry of Anger” and “Fatal Character.”
The moderator of the event was Yulia Bahlai, acting director of the general library of the DonSUIA.
